Patricio “Pitbull” Freire casually decided to spill the beans about his first fight shenanigans before UFC 314. He was given his full release from PFL on January 15 and then decided to commit to a month-long negotiation with UFC. The 36-7-0 veteran finally got his big chance with UFC and signed for a fight against Yair Rodriguez at UFC 314. However, the former Bellator 2 division champ revealed some big names of opponents he was happy to take on, but they refused to fight him. Who might they be?
The 37-year-old veteran spoke to Henry Cejudo and Kamaru Usman in Pound 4 Pound and spilled some names. He said, “UFC offered me a lot of guys, and all these guys were saying no to me, and I always say yes, I can fight him.” Cejudo had a sneaky smile while trying to coax out the names from the fighter, and he was successful!
Pitbull said, “Aljamain Sterling was the first. Yair Rodriguez was the second. The third option was to fight Steve Erceg as a replacement, but they said that the paperwork wouldn’t come in time for my visa, as it was a 12-day notice, and I had said yes. And then other names were brought up to me.”

He mentioned how some people inquired about the various fighters he could fight but prepared to stay mum. He continued, “But not the UFC, some people asked me, ‘Hey, are you fighting this guy?’ I heard from them, but as I didn’t hear any names from the UFC prefer not to say anything because I’m not sure.”

In fact, as per his revelations to MMA Fighting, he texted Rodriguez personally, taking a small jibe at him, talking about “Mexican pride”. Rodiguez replied that he would be pleased to welcome him into UFC, but when the promotion reached out to Rodiguez, he didn’t want the fight and asked for a ranked opponent.
Pitbull also stated he was happy at this stage of his career after finding success at Bellator. On top of that, he also mentioned that he was now been able to enter the largest organization against a top contender for a fight.

Aljamain Sterling responded to Patricio Pitbull’s allegations
Aljamain Sterling was not silent when ‘Pitbull’ decided to spill the beans about him not accepting the fight. A fan reacted to what Pitbull said during his interview with MMA Fighting and declared that Funk Master deserved a ranked opponent.
Sterling replied to the fan’s comment, “Knock me for what? I agreed to fight Pitbull in April. As I’ve been away, and also while handling personal matters. I can’t take short-notice fights where I’m not ready anymore.”
According to Pitbull, the former UFC bantamweight champion was hesitant, but as per the former, the UFC had suddenly offered him the fight with Sterling. Did they ask ‘Funk Master,’ though?

Because, as per the 24-5-0 featherweight, he was dealing with some personal matters and could not take a short-notice fight. Sterling last fought at UFC 310 against Movsar Evloev, losing the bout via a unanimous decision. Despite asserting that he accepted a fight against ‘Pitbull’, Sterling has other ideas for his comeback to the cage.
